Silicom Ltd. announced a design win with a tier-1 cloud-based cyber security customer for a 5G-enabled edge networking device on September 2, 2026. The customer has placed an initial order and anticipates additional orders near term, with ramp-up expected before the end of 2026. At full capacity, revenues from this specific device are projected to exceed $5 million annually. CEO Liron Eizenman noted this marks the company's eighth design win in 2026, matching its total for all of 2025, and highlighted ongoing evaluations for higher-end GPU-integrated edge devices for AI use cases that could significantly expand revenue from this relationship. Silicom Ltd. reported second quarter 2026 financial results on July 29, 2026, showing a 59% year-over-year revenue increase to $23.8 million from $15.0 million in the prior year period. The company posted a GAAP net loss of $2.1 million, or $0.37 per share, an improvement from the $3.3 million loss recorded in Q2 2025. On a non-GAAP basis, the net loss narrowed to $0.9 million, or $0.16 per share. For the first half of 2026, revenues rose 46% to $42.9 million. Management raised full-year revenue guidance to $93–$95 million and projects a return to quarterly non-GAAP profitability by year-end, driven by core business growth and new AI-Inference production orders. Silicom Ltd. announced a new design win for a custom high-speed server adapter for an existing blue-chip customer. Revenue from this project is projected to scale from approximately $3 million in 2026 to nearly $10 million in 2027. Silicom Ltd. is a provider of networking and data infrastructure solutions.

At the June 3, 2026 Annual General Meeting, shareholders re-elected Yeshayahu Orbach to the Board and approved retroactive base salary increases effective January 1, 2026, for CEO Liron Eizenman (from NIS 70,000 to NIS 73,850 monthly) and Active Chairman Avi Eizenman (from NIS 102,536 to NIS 108,175 monthly). Shareholders rejected proposed RSU grants of 38,333 units for the CEO and 42,000 units for the Chairman. However, on June 23, 2026, the Board and Compensation Committee exercised their right under Israeli law to override the rejection of the CEO's RSU grant, modifying it to include a performance-based forfeiture condition requiring consolidated revenues of at least US$83 million for the fiscal year ending December 31, 2026.
